Home > Cannot Set > Cannot Set Autocommit=no Due To Driver Limitations

Cannot Set Autocommit=no Due To Driver Limitations

Notice that this has the potential for SQL injection if using plain java.sql.Statements and your code doesn't sanitize input correctly. See Also: READ_ISOLATION_LEVEL=. UPDATE_LOCK_TYPE =ROW | NOLOCK specifies how a ODBC table is locked during an UPDATE operation. This allows the XAConnection to support "XA START ... A dialog box is displayed, using the values from the PROMPT= connection string. his comment is here

Default: true Since version: 5.0.7 tcpRcvBuf If connecting using TCP/IP, should the driver set SO_RCV_BUF to the given value? The only time an end user should see an interruption in service is when the outage is such that there is no point in continuing. Default: 0 Since version: 5.1.15 loadBalanceBlacklistTimeout Time in milliseconds between checks of servers which are unavailable, by controlling how long a server lives in the global blacklist. This is part of the legacy date-time code, thus the property has an effect only when "useLegacyDatetimeCode=true." Default: true Since version: 5.0.5 useFastIntParsing Use internal String->Integer conversion routines to avoid excessive http://support.sas.com/kb/40932

Contact Sales USA: +1-866-221-0634 Canada: +1-866-221-0634 Germany: +49 89 143 01280 France: +33 1 57 60 83 57 Italy: +39 02 249 59 120 UK: +44 207 553 8447 Japan: 0120-065556 The value ROW specifies that a row or set of rows will be locked. This results in better performance when dealing with time zone conversions in Date and Time data types, however it won't be aware of time zone changes if they happen at runtime.

  1. Since version: 5.1.34 socksProxyPort Port of SOCKS server.
  2. For more information, see "Application Continuity for Java" in the Oracle Database JDBC Developer's Guide.
  3. Options Mark as New Bookmark Subscribe Subscribe to RSS Feed Highlight Print Email to a Friend Report Inappropriate Content ‎01-28-2012 10:38 AM Hi: If clearing the LIBREF did not work, as
  4. Default: true Since version: 3.1.7 exceptionInterceptors Comma-delimited list of classes that implement com.mysql.jdbc.ExceptionInterceptor.
  5. The BCP= option is only valid in a LIBNAME statement that connects to Microsoft SQL Server.
  6. The SAS/ACCESS engine enables you to connect to a particular DBMS and, therefore, to specify a DBMS table or view name in a two-level SAS name.
  7. Default: true Since version: 3.0.4 tinyInt1isBit Should the driver treat the datatype TINYINT(1) as the BIT type (because the server silently converts BIT -> TINYINT(1) when creating tables)?
  8. Default: false Since version: 3.1.7 largeRowSizeThreshold What size result set row should the JDBC driver consider "large", and thus use a more memory-efficient way of representing the row internally?
  9. Default: 0 Since version: 5.0.7 useUsageAdvisor Should the driver issue 'usage' warnings advising proper and efficient usage of JDBC and MySQL Connector/J to the log (true/false, defaults to 'false')?

Default: false Since version: 5.1.9 relaxAutoCommit If the version of MySQL the driver connects to does not support transactions, still allow calls to commit(), rollback() and setAutoCommit() (true/false, defaults to 'false')? QUALIFIER= is optional. Only one callback may be registered on a connection pool. If you are editing an existing data source in the Administrator Console, select the Connection Pool tab: Change the URL to include a suffix of :POOLED or (SERVER=POOLED) for service URLs.

The following message is currently displayed. If disabled (the default), the default values will be populated by the an internal call to refreshRow() which pulls back default values and/or values changed by triggers. Default value: none TRACEFILE= is used only when TRACE=YES. If CURSOR_TYPE=DYNAMIC, then the cursor reflects all of the changes that are made to the rows in a result set as you scroll around the cursor.

Default: false Since version: 5.1.3 utf8OutsideBmpExcludedColumnNamePattern When "useBlobToStoreUTF8OutsideBMP" is set to "true", column names matching the given regex will still be treated as BLOBs unless they match the regex specified for If AUTOCOMMIT=YES, no rollback is possible. If the callback invocation fails, replay is disabled on that connection. FAN is not supported.

Default: true Since version: 3.0.15 useSSPSCompatibleTimezoneShift If migrating from an environment that was using server-side prepared statements, and the configuration property "useJDBCCompliantTimeZoneShift" set to "true", use compatible behavior when not using http://support.sas.com/kb/&ct=51000&col=suppprd?qt=product:%22SAS/ACCESS+Interface+to+PC+Files%22+releasesystem:%229.2.3%22+++++contenttype:%22Usage+Note%22&s1=3&la=en&nh=100&qm=3&ct=5260 Setting this property to 'false' voids the effects of "useTimezone," "useJDBCCompliantTimezoneShift," "useGmtMillisForDatetimes," and "useFastDateParsing." Default: true Since version: 5.1.6 useOldAliasMetadataBehavior Should the driver use the legacy behavior for "AS" clauses on Default: false Since version: 3.0.0 pinGlobalTxToPhysicalConnection When using XAConnections, should the driver ensure that operations on a given XID are always routed to the same physical connection? if (connection instanceof oracle.jdbc.replay.ReplayableConnection) { ((oracle.jdbc.replay.ReplayableConnection)connection).disableReplay(); } . . .

This class must implement the interface 'com.mysql.jdbc.SocketFactory' and have public no-args constructor. Options Mark as New Bookmark Subscribe Subscribe to RSS Feed Highlight Print Email to a Friend Report Inappropriate Content ‎01-27-2012 07:00 PM Need help getting rid of this error. Default: false Since version: 3.0.9 compensateOnDuplicateKeyUpdateCounts Should the driver compensate for the update counts of "ON DUPLICATE KEY" INSERT statements (2 = 1, 0 = 1) when using prepared statements? See Using an Oracle 12c Database.

Options Mark as New Bookmark Subscribe Subscribe to RSS Feed Highlight Print Email to a Friend Report Inappropriate Content ‎07-25-2013 12:00 PM Hi.please see this page from sas.com40932 - "Error: Cannot The SQLState of a given SQLException is evaluated to determine whether it begins with any value in the comma-delimited list. STRINGDATES= is used for Version 6 compatibility. TRACE=YES | NO specifies whether or not to turn on tracing information that is used in debugging. There are additional limitations and exceptions to the Application Continuity feature which may affect whether your application can use Replay.

This property has no effect if the server sql-mode includes STRICT_TRANS_TABLES. Connection/Authentication.  Properties and Descriptions user The user to connect as Since version: all versions password The password to use when connecting Since version: all versions socketFactory The name of the class The higher the value for ROWSET_SIZE=, the more rows the DB2 engine retrieves in one fetch operation.

The following example demonstrates a simple initialization callback implementation: . . .

It may be necessary to set MAXSIZE to the size of the largest WebLogic connection pool using the DRCP. Refer to your vendor-supplied documentation for more information. Since version: 5.0.5 propertiesTransform An implementation of com.mysql.jdbc.ConnectionPropertiesTransform that the driver will use to modify URL properties passed to the driver before attempting a connection Since version: 3.1.4 useCompression Use zlib DRCP is not supported.

After obtaining a pooled server from the pool, if the client application does not issue a database call for the time specified by MAX_THINK_TIME, the pooled server is freed and the Default value: No error file is specified. Default value: NO. KEYSET_SIZE=number-of-rows specifies the number of rows that are keyset driven. Limitations with Application Continuity with Database Release The following section provides information on limitations when using Oracle Database release with Application Continuity: Proxy authentication is not supported.

Session affinity is not supported. The isolation levels are defined in terms of several possible occurrences: Dirty read -- A transaction that exhibits this phenomenon has very minimal isolation from concurrent transactions. The use of this feature is not recommended, because it has side effects related to session state and data consistency when applications don't handle SQLExceptions properly, and is only designed to Trace queries and their execution/fetch times on STDERR (true/false) defaults to 'false' Since version: 2.0.14 reportMetricsIntervalMillis If 'gatherPerfMetrics' is enabled, how often should they be logged (in ms)?

Default: false Since version: 5.1.29 emptyStringsConvertToZero Should the driver allow conversions from empty string fields to numeric values of '0'? to the server when the driver connects. Default: false Since version: 5.1.38 replicationEnableJMX Enables JMX-based management of load-balanced connection groups, including live addition/removal of hosts from load-balancing pool. Since version: 5.1.8 functionsNeverReturnBlobs Should the driver always treat data from functions returning BLOBs as Strings - specifically to work around dubious metadata returned by the server for GROUP BY clauses?

For JDBC4 and higher, default 'true' value of the option means that calls of DatabaseMetaData.getProcedures() and DatabaseMetaData.getProcedureColumns() return metadata for both procedures and functions as before, keeping backward compatibility. Since version: 5.1.31 Performance Extensions.  Properties and Descriptions callableStmtCacheSize If 'cacheCallableStmts' is enabled, how many callable statements should be cached? Default: 2048 Since version: 5.1.1 loadBalanceStrategy If using a load-balanced connection to connect to SQL nodes in a MySQL Cluster/NDB configuration (by using the URL prefix "jdbc:mysql:loadbalance://"), which load balancing algorithm Default: false Since version: 3.1.7 useLocalTransactionState Should the driver use the in-transaction state provided by the MySQL protocol to determine if a commit() or rollback() should actually be sent to the

When creating or editing a data source with a text editor or using WLST: Change the URL element to include a suffix of :POOLED or (SERVER=POOLED) for service URLs. After all insertions, the data is committed to the table. This also implies that connection gravitation is not supported since the runtime load balancing information is not available. If errors occur, they are written to the file that you specify with the BCP_ERRORFILE= option.

Also be aware that, in this case, the list of generated keys returned may not be accurate. Default value: 0 When ROWSET_SIZE=0, no internal SAS buffering is performed. any of these words Results per page 10 25 50 100 Sign in Create Profile Welcome [Sign out] Edit Profile My SAS Home Resources Support Learn Connect Subset Results If you specify enough correct connection options, the SAS/ACCESS engine connects to the data source or database.

Back to Top